- Start
- Run
- mmc -32 or DCOMCNFG -32 or dcomcnfg
- File
- Add Remove Snap-in
- Component Services
- Add
- OK
- Console Root
- Component Services
- Computers
- My Computer
- DCOM Config
- Microsoft Excel Application
Step to add:

Right click and select Properties->Select Identity Tab->Select This user and add the Administrator
accout and password
Select Security Tab, Under "Launch and Activation Permissions", Choose "Customize", Click "Edit" button, Add the everyone account and add all the Permissions
Do the same thing in "Access Permissions" and "Configuration Permissions".
